#ef8c55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ef8c55 is composed of 93.7% red, 54.9%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 21.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 63.5%. #ef8c55 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ffaa with #df1900.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#ef8c55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ef8c55 has RGB values of R:239, G:140,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.41, Y:0.64,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15699029.

Shades and Tints of #ef8c55
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090401 is the darkest color, while #fef9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ef8c55
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a09d is the less saturated color, while #fd8847 is the most saturated one.
